After Lady of the Lakes’ cancellation, Lake County’s first indoor Renaissance fair is coming this fall

When the Education Foundation of Lake County (Website) announced in June that the Lady of the Lakes Renaissance Faire would not return in 2026 after 24 years, it left a gap in the fall calendar for Lake County’s Ren Fair nerd community. Thankfully, a new event is basse danse’ing into that space.

Gathre Social Co. (Instagram) has announced Lake County’s first indoor Renaissance fair, scheduled across two weekends, on Nov. 14-15 and Nov. 21-22, at Lake Square Mall (Website) in Leesburg.

The indoor format is definitely a departure from the outdoor Lady of the Lakes faire, which drew tens of thousands of visitors each fall to a site near Lake Idamere in Tavares. Gathre’s event will be fully air-conditioned and ADA accessible, with performances, workshops, interactive experiences, artisan halls, a kids’ corner, and a Medieval Soiree as a ticketed add-on.

The Lady of the Lakes Renaissance Faire had been the largest fundraiser for the Education Foundation of Lake County and was estimated to carry a $4 million economic impact on the county. The foundation said it is developing new fundraising strategies and has not announced a plan to revive the event.
